real mad Hectic 2007 Autumn/Winter Collection

Japanese brand real mad Hectic has recently started shipping their 2007 Autumn/Winter Collection. Perhaps best known for their numerous New Balance collaborations, real mad Hectic have unveiled a full fledged line of products which includes a wind-breaker jacket, shirts, denim, 5-panel caps and neon key chains. Among the items is a collaboration with T-19 Skate on a Champion shirt. Set to release this Saturday, September 8th. Image: BigOl’ Store

Carhartt Japan 2007 Fall/Winter

Carhartt Japan 2007 Fall/Winter

Carhartt is known to many North Americans as a staple clothing manufacturer to the physical labor force. However outside of these parts, namely Europe and Asia, Carhartt possess’ an identity far beyond that of work jackets and coveralls. Presented today is Carhartt Japan’s latest 2007 Fall/Winter Collection. Keeping true to their functional pedigree, many of Carhartt’s streetwear pieces keep it real with functionality and style. Within this line you’ll find jackets, hoodies, denim, a New Era 59fifty cap and a backpack. An estimated release date for mid October has been set. Image: Zozotown

Thrasher Magazine x Soar Zip Up Hoody

Thrasher Magazine x Soar Zip Up Hoody

Japanese skate brand Soar collaborated with the famous skateboard publication Thrasher Magazine to produce a special zip-up hoodie. The garment features an all-over print of Thrasher Magazine’s memorable slogan from the 80’s, “skate & destroy”. The hoodie is finished with a double zipper and red embroidery. Available starting late October. Image: Zozotown
